محمد عدنان قام بنشر يناير 22, 2022 مشاركة قام بنشر يناير 22, 2022 السلام عليكم ارجو المساعدة بماكرو للملف الملف حيث عند الضغط على زر طباعة تظهر form يتم من خلاله اختيار الشعب التي يراد طباعتها بعد ان يتم جلب الاسماء منه على شيت ثانية للطباعة مباشرة ارجو ان اكون قد اوجزت بالشرح و شكرا للكل كشوفات الطلبة للعام 2021-2022 frm2.xlsm رابط هذا التعليق شارك More sharing options...
محمد عدنان قام بنشر فبراير 19, 2022 الكاتب مشاركة قام بنشر فبراير 19, 2022 السلام عليكم ارجو المساعدة في عمل الكود او المساعدة في فكرة لعمل البرنامج ؟؟ و جزاكم الله خير رابط هذا التعليق شارك More sharing options...
محمد عدنان قام بنشر فبراير 23, 2022 الكاتب مشاركة قام بنشر فبراير 23, 2022 السلام عليكم هل يوجد طريقة لمعرفة عدد chekbox المحدد بصح ؟ عدد اذا كانت true و عدد false رابط هذا التعليق شارك More sharing options...
أفضل إجابة lionheart قام بنشر فبراير 23, 2022 أفضل إجابة مشاركة قام بنشر فبراير 23, 2022 Private Sub CommandButton4_Click() Dim x As Control, s As String, r As Long For Each x In UserForm2.Controls If TypeName(x) = "CheckBox" Then If x.Value = True Then r = r + 1 s = s & IIf(s = vbNullString, vbNullString, vbLf) & x.Name End If End If Next x MsgBox "There are " & r & " Checkboxes" & vbCrLf & s End Sub 3 رابط هذا التعليق شارك More sharing options...
محمد عدنان قام بنشر فبراير 23, 2022 الكاتب مشاركة قام بنشر فبراير 23, 2022 السلام عليكم اخ @lionheart كيف ممكن اخلي النتجية تظهر في نفس الشيت خليةh5? رابط هذا التعليق شارك More sharing options...
lionheart قام بنشر فبراير 23, 2022 مشاركة قام بنشر فبراير 23, 2022 Yes you can show the result in any cell by using the cell reference like that Range("H4").Value = r 1 رابط هذا التعليق شارك More sharing options...
محمد عدنان قام بنشر فبراير 23, 2022 الكاتب مشاركة قام بنشر فبراير 23, 2022 السلام عليكم شكرا اخ @lionheart جزاك الله كل خير كيف ممكن يظهر اسم caption ل chekbook في خلية h5 ? رابط هذا التعليق شارك More sharing options...
lionheart قام بنشر فبراير 23, 2022 مشاركة قام بنشر فبراير 23, 2022 I didn't get what you mean Show me the desired result رابط هذا التعليق شارك More sharing options...
alliiia قام بنشر فبراير 23, 2022 مشاركة قام بنشر فبراير 23, 2022 أستاذنا آسف على سؤالي، لكن لماذا جهازك لا يدعم العربية؟ رابط هذا التعليق شارك More sharing options...
محمد عدنان قام بنشر فبراير 23, 2022 الكاتب مشاركة قام بنشر فبراير 23, 2022 السلام عليكم اخ @lionheart الكود يعمل بشكل جيد شكرا لك و جزاك الله كل خير 1 رابط هذا التعليق شارك More sharing options...
محمد عدنان قام بنشر فبراير 24, 2022 الكاتب مشاركة قام بنشر فبراير 24, 2022 السلام عليكم اخ @lionheart كيف ممكن اذا اعملت صح على اي شعبة يطهر في الخلية من H5 , لغاية 25h ؟ مثال اذا اخترت العاشر أ و العاشر ب ؟ تظهر في الخلية h5 العاشر أ و العاشرب في h6 ? , وهكذا رابط هذا التعليق شارك More sharing options...
lionheart قام بنشر فبراير 24, 2022 مشاركة قام بنشر فبراير 24, 2022 After this line s = s & IIf(s = vbNullString, vbNullString, vbLf) & x.Name refer to the desire target cell by using the r variable like that Cells(r + 4, "H").Value = x.Name رابط هذا التعليق شارك More sharing options...
محمد عدنان قام بنشر فبراير 24, 2022 الكاتب مشاركة قام بنشر فبراير 24, 2022 السلام عليكم استاذ @lionheart لماذا ظهر اسم capion بهاي الطريقة علما بانه تم عمل عمل caption vعن طريق الماكرو التالي : Private Sub UserForm_Initialize() Dim i As Integer For i = 1 To 24 Me.Controls("CheckBox" & CStr(i)).Caption = Worksheets("æÑÞÉ1").Range("A" & CStr(i)).Value Me.Controls("CheckBox" & CStr(i)).Value = False Next End Sub رابط هذا التعليق شارك More sharing options...
lionheart قام بنشر فبراير 25, 2022 مشاركة قام بنشر فبراير 25, 2022 I have no idea. Attach your file رابط هذا التعليق شارك More sharing options...
محمد عدنان قام بنشر فبراير 25, 2022 الكاتب مشاركة قام بنشر فبراير 25, 2022 السلام عليكم اخ @lionheart i have attach the file test student name.xlsm رابط هذا التعليق شارك More sharing options...
lionheart قام بنشر فبراير 25, 2022 مشاركة قام بنشر فبراير 25, 2022 You didn't explain the problem well. Please be sepcific and put the desired output as an image if you wait more help Private Sub btnOk_Click() Dim x As Control, s As String, r As Long Range("H1:H30").Clear For Each x In UserForm2.Controls If TypeName(x) = "CheckBox" Then If x.Value = True Then r = r + 1 s = s & IIf(s = vbNullString, vbNullString, vbLf) & x.Name Cells(r + 4, "H").Value = x.Caption End If End If Next x Range("H4").Value = r End Sub 1 رابط هذا التعليق شارك More sharing options...
محمد عدنان قام بنشر فبراير 25, 2022 الكاتب مشاركة قام بنشر فبراير 25, 2022 السلام عليكم اخ @lionheart جزااك الله كل خير the code work very good the problem is change the line Cells(r + 4, "H").Value = x.name to Cells(r + 4, "H").Value = x.Caption thank you very match 1 رابط هذا التعليق شارك More sharing options...
الردود الموصى بها
من فضلك سجل دخول لتتمكن من التعليق
ستتمكن من اضافه تعليقات بعد التسجيل
سجل دخولك الان